The amount you pay for an MCA loan depends on how your business handles cash flow. Lenders look at your monthly revenue, how long you have been operating, and your overall industry risk. If you have high credit card sales, that often influences the terms you qualify for. Businesses with stronger, consistent daily deposits typically see better rates, while newer companies or those with fluctuating income might see different options. Factors like your time in business and the total amount requested also play a role in how the repayment is structured. We evaluate your specific situation to find a fit. Securing capital as a new business can be difficult, and an MCA is sometimes used by startups that have consistent sales but lack the long credit history required by banks. If your startup is generating revenue and needs funds for immediate scaling or marketing, this option provides access to capital based on your current sales performance rather than your personal credit score. It is a way to fuel growth when traditional financing channels remain closed to you.

A merchant cash advance for business is a funding option where a company buys a portion of your future sales at a discount. For a business in Albuquerque, this means getting cash quickly to cover immediate expenses.
